Trackx recalls Insight Base Flex - 8 devices with incorrect expiration date labels on patient stickers. The label shows 2024-04-01 instead of the actual 2027-04-01 expiration date. Affected units may pose a risk if used beyond expiration.
The patient label stickers may have the wrong expiration date recorded. The contract manufacturer entered the manufacturing date (2024-04-01) as the expiration date. The actual expiration date of the product is 2027-04-01. This is reflected on the carton label and sterile pouch label correctly.

Surgical staff using Trackx Insight Base Flex - 8 devices with the specific lot number 2404002 are most at risk if they use the product beyond its actual expiration date.
Check for the lot number 2404002 on the carton label. The device has a unique set of reflective markers for surgical tracking. The expiration date on the patient label sticker should be 2027-04-01, not 2024-04-01.
Verify the expiration date on the patient label sticker matches 2027-04-01. If it shows 2024-04-01, this device is affected.
